LANSING, MI — A 33-year-old Detroit man is facing charges of attempted murder and wearing body armor while committing a violent crime for allegedly shooting two people in Lansing this week.
Karl Lockridge the Third was arraigned Tuesday on nine charges and was denied bond. Lockridge was arrested after crashing his vehicle in a police chase following the non-deadly shootings of a 33-year-old woman and a 20-year-old man Monday afternoon.
